In today’s world, there is an increasing awareness of the need to combat climate change and reduce our carbon footprint. One way that companies and organizations can do their part is by offsetting their carbon emissions through the purchase of carbon credits. These credits represent the reduction, removal, or avoidance of one ton of carbon dioxide or its equivalent in other greenhouse gases.
However, simply purchasing carbon credits is not enough. It is equally important to properly register these credits to ensure accountability and transparency in the carbon offset market. registering carbon credits involves recording the details of the offset project, including the amount of emissions reduced or removed, the methodology used to calculate the emissions reductions, and any other relevant information.
There are several reasons why registering carbon credits is crucial. Firstly, it helps to avoid double counting. When a company purchases carbon credits, it is essentially paying another entity for their emissions reductions. By registering these credits, both parties are able to track and verify the transaction, ensuring that the emissions reductions are not counted multiple times.
Secondly, registering carbon credits provides a level of assurance to buyers and stakeholders. It demonstrates that the emissions reductions claimed by the seller have been independently verified and adhere to accepted standards and methodologies. This transparency builds trust and credibility in the carbon offset market, encouraging more companies to participate in offsetting their emissions.
Furthermore, registering carbon credits helps to ensure the integrity of the offset projects themselves. By documenting the details of the project, including the methodology used and the emissions reductions achieved, stakeholders can better assess the effectiveness and sustainability of the project. This information is crucial for evaluating the long-term impact of the offset and ensuring that it is truly contributing to climate change mitigation.
In addition to these benefits, registering carbon credits also plays a key role in facilitating the trading of offsets. Once a credit is registered, it can be bought and sold on the carbon market, allowing companies to invest in a wide range of offset projects around the world. This creates a financial incentive for additional emissions reduction projects and helps to drive innovation in the carbon offset industry.
There are several ways in which carbon credits can be registered. One common method is through a carbon registry, which serves as a centralized database for recording and tracking carbon credits. Registries typically follow internationally recognized standards and protocols, such as the Verified Carbon Standard or the Gold Standard, to ensure the credibility and transparency of the credits registered.
Another option is to use blockchain technology to register carbon credits. Blockchain is a decentralized and transparent digital ledger that can securely record transactions, making it an ideal tool for tracking the ownership and transfer of carbon credits. By using blockchain, companies can streamline the registration process and reduce the risk of fraud or double counting.
